ayuda con diseño SQL y visual c#
Publicado por marta (1 intervención) el 10/02/2008 01:52:56
Hola necesito ayuda con las tablas de una base de datos en SQL para un colegio es mi trabajo de graduación
Las tablas que tengo son
Usuario (idUsuario, Nombre)
Estudiantes (id_estudiante, nombre, ….….) ya guarda, actualiza, elimina, inserta datos.
Matricula (id_estudiante, Nivel, Año_lectivo) inserta datos
Materias ( ID_ Materia, Nom Materia) guarda los nombre de las materias
Habilidades y aptitudes (Id_estudiante, nivel, año lectivo, responsabilidad, orden y aseo…) guarda
Calificaciones
En la tabla calificaciones necesito ayuda, no estoy segura de cómo voy a sumar horizontal y verticalmente las calificaciones de determinado estudiante si todas las notas van a estar en una tabla o tengo que crear otras tablas para hacerlo la tabla calificaciones tiene lo siguientes atributos
id_estudiante |ID_Materia |Año_lectivo |Bimestre |Calificación
000111 001 2008 I 4.1
000112 001 2008 I 5.0
No se si ésta será la mejor manera si alguien me puede aclarar la situación se los agradezco de ante mano. Luego tengo que imprimir este reporte. Si alguien me puede ayudar a pensar o direcciones donde buscar.. Gracias.
Las tablas que tengo son
Usuario (idUsuario, Nombre)
Estudiantes (id_estudiante, nombre, ….….) ya guarda, actualiza, elimina, inserta datos.
Matricula (id_estudiante, Nivel, Año_lectivo) inserta datos
Materias ( ID_ Materia, Nom Materia) guarda los nombre de las materias
Habilidades y aptitudes (Id_estudiante, nivel, año lectivo, responsabilidad, orden y aseo…) guarda
Calificaciones
En la tabla calificaciones necesito ayuda, no estoy segura de cómo voy a sumar horizontal y verticalmente las calificaciones de determinado estudiante si todas las notas van a estar en una tabla o tengo que crear otras tablas para hacerlo la tabla calificaciones tiene lo siguientes atributos
id_estudiante |ID_Materia |Año_lectivo |Bimestre |Calificación
000111 001 2008 I 4.1
000112 001 2008 I 5.0
No se si ésta será la mejor manera si alguien me puede aclarar la situación se los agradezco de ante mano. Luego tengo que imprimir este reporte. Si alguien me puede ayudar a pensar o direcciones donde buscar.. Gracias.
Valora esta pregunta


0